William Purvis pursues a multifaceted career as a horn soloist, chamber musician, conductor, and educator in the United States and abroad. He is a member of the New York Woodwind Quintet, Yale Brass Trio, Triton Horn Trio, and an emeritus member of the Orpheus Chamber Orchestra and Orchestra St. Luke’s. A passionate advocate for new music, Purvis has participated in numerous premieres of pieces for solo horn, concerti, horn trios, and woodwind quintets by composers such as Krzysztof Penderecki, Steven Stucky, and Elliott Carter. As a frequent guest artist at renowned chamber music organizations, he has collaborated with some of the world’s most esteemed string quartets. At Yale School of Music, Purvis teaches graduate-level horn students and is featured in performances in the School’s Faculty Artist Series. A Grammy Award winner, he has recorded extensively for numerous labels including Deutsche Grammophon, Sony Classical, Naxos Records, Koch Entertainment, and Bridge Records.
